DescriptionAmazon Advertising is one of Amazon's fastest growing businesses, responsible for defining and delivering advertising solutions that drive product discovery and sales. Our organization focuses on developing large scale self-service ad products that brands, large and small, can use to create more engaging connections with Amazon customers. We own a portfolio of ads products such as Rewarded Ads (RA) , Halfpipe, and Auto Showroom. RA is a fast-growing area within Amazon advertising. It works by rewarding consumers for taking high value actions e.g. watch targeted videos and buy a product on Amazon. It delights both consumers and advertisers as customers get rewards such as discounts or shopping credits and advertisers benefit from improved engagement and return on investment. Halfpipe is a tool which allows the creation of re-usable components for campaign landing pages. Auto Showroom is a bespoke product that can house videos, highlight vehicle features and link-outs to auto OEM or dealer sites.Key job responsibilities
